The Problem

Sales and marketing leaders miss plan for a predictable reason: the data that says which customers are about to leave, which ones will buy more, and which campaigns actually move volume is sitting in five systems nobody has connected.

Sound familiar? Reps rely on gut feel. Marketing justifies spend with last-click attribution. Finance only sees the revenue miss after the quarter is over. The analytics to solve these problems already exist. What’s missing is a decision system that puts a clear, ranked recommendation, along with the why, right in front of the person who can actually take action.

Dynamic Sales and Customer Insights

Customer Churn Modeling: Providing your Sales reps with high-likelihood-to-churn customers along with detailed insights on why the customer was deemed high-risk. This includes presenting analytically driven strategies to retain the customer and reduce churn rates effectively.

Customer Cross-Sell Optimization: Giving your Sales teams machine learning-driven, actionable insights on cross-sell opportunities for high-potential customers based on historical transactional patterns and similar customer behaviors. This enhances upselling potential and customer value.

Customer Lifetime Value (CLV) Modeling: Partnering with your Sales and Marketing teams to determine the financial value for each customer over the duration of your relationship. Predicting CLV helps you allocate the right resources for marketing, loyalty programs, and sales targeting efforts, ensuring long-term profitability.

Sales Mix Optimization: Helping you maintain the right balance between growing your unit sales, maximizing transactional gross profit, and driving incremental cash generation from manufacturer or distributor rebate programs. This ensures optimal sales performance and profitability.

Customer Journey Analytics: Mapping and analyzing customer journeys to identify key touchpoints, pain points, and opportunities for engagement. This enables tailored marketing and sales strategies that enhance customer experience and conversion rates.

Marketing Mix Modeling: Leveraging best-in-class open-source Machine Learning algorithms to understand and decompose the marketing and promotional drivers of your sales performance. This includes breaking down your sales volume into baseline vs. incremental effects from advertising, enabling effective budget allocation.

Marketing Campaign Effectiveness: Helping your Sales, Finance, and Marketing teams evaluate the effectiveness of each marketing medium and campaign. This includes granular insights like saturation curves and the share of marketing spend vs. share of impact, laying the foundation for optimizing your marketing budget.

Marketing Spend Optimization: Utilizing optimization algorithms to allocate your marketing dollars to suitable advertising mediums for the upcoming planning year. This maximizes sales or profit impact, ensuring efficient use of marketing resources.

Marketing Knowledge Graph: Using cutting-edge graph database technologies (Neo4j) and machine learning, we construct a detailed map of your customer journeys and marketing touchpoints. This solution excels in providing multi-touch attribution, tracing the complete customer journey, and offering insights into channel, campaign, and message effectiveness. Total Profit Analytics (TPA): Partnering with your Sales teams and key clients to develop Sales rep and Customer-facing tools customized to your business and B2B customer profiles. Our Total Profit Analytics tool integrates each customer’s historical transactional sales and profitability data with manufacturer or distributor rebate information and syndicated market insights. This produces profit-maximizing sales strategies for your customers, augmenting your sales transformation from tactical to insights-based selling, increasing customer profitability, and driving customer stickiness and repeat purchases.

Customer Segmentation: Equipping your Sales, Marketing, and CRM teams with custom-built customer segmentation models based on purchase patterns (RFM analysis), communication preferences, email and phone call sentiment analyses, survey responses, and other relevant attributes. Updated behavioral customer segmentation capabilities help drive sales conversions, improve customer service, and increase customer loyalty.

RFM Descriptive & Predictive Insights: Gaining deep insights into your customers’ purchase patterns (Recency, Frequency, Monetary) to inform surgical sales and marketing efforts. Extending classical RFM analysis by building predictive models to understand which customers will purchase again in the next 30/60/90 days, how much they will spend, and which customers need proactive engagement to maximize sales results.
